Abstract

ISKA System is an advanced technology found in the college in order to facilitate students during study. The problem in this research was there were still many complaints from users about SISKA at IIB Darmajaya. The objective of this study is to analyze SISKA user satisfaction at IIB Darmajaya. The population in this study was all students in IIB Darmajaya as 19,410 students. The Sampling technique used was purposive sampling with respondent criteria of SISKA users in 2012-2015 as 100 respondents. The analysis tool was Importance Perfomance analysis (IPA).The analysis results with Importance Performance Analysis (IPA) showed that the level of system conformity of SISKA System is between 88.94% - 96.61%, which means that the level of conformity that existed at SISKA system was ranged quite good till very good. Based on the results of the Cartesian diagram obtained the following results: there were 3 attributes in A Quadrant, 6 attributes in B Quadrant, 3 Attributes in C Quadrant and 3 attributes in D Quadrant. Therefore, it can be concluded that student of SISKA users at IIB Darmajaya feel satisfied with the service from SISKA. Keywords
